The image displays an outdoor scene featuring two artworks mounted on a textured, weathered wall, characteristic of an urban setting likely within the Medina of Fez, Morocco. The primary subject is a rectangular black canvas featuring a high-contrast, monochrome portrait of Marilyn Monroe. Her head and upper torso are depicted in white against the dark background, with prominent wavy hair and a subtle smile under dramatic shadow across her face. A signature, resembling "K. Riffi," is visible near her right shoulder. This artwork is secured to the wall by a white, L-shaped wire hook at its bottom left and a dark nail head at its top left. To the right of the Marilyn Monroe portrait, a partial view of a second, vertically oriented artwork is present. This piece is highly colorful and stylized, featuring abstract figures, eyes, candles, and geometric patterns rendered in bright red, yellow, blue, green, and orange tones. A stylized figure resembling a man in traditional attire, possibly a matador, is discernible at its lower section. The background wall exhibits varying textures and tones: an upper section is a light orange-beige, while the lower section, below the artworks, is an off-white, both showing signs of age, wear, and minor surface imperfections. To the left of the Marilyn Monroe artwork, a section of a light grey metal grate, likely covering a window, is partially visible. The scene is illuminated by daylight, casting subtle shadows.
